Output 77daeaf374ddd29c13c3b77450fb959bc40cbc24a29b11ed4bd76ab756086e97:0

value
534737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 332859d4caa66421bcb266b8771a8389505c84dd OP_EQUAL
address
36MWixTdnCwV97QRtEa2DbVNVZSwkJqzDW
transaction
77daeaf374ddd29c13c3b77450fb959bc40cbc24a29b11ed4bd76ab756086e97
confirmations
250935
spent
true